garmin_user wrote: | Only thing i am concerned about is that some units have locked up using the updates off this site. |
correction: some units using garmin's faulty firmware have locked up when too many poi's have been loaded onto the unit from ANY source.
if you have the most recent firmware then this is no longer an issue.
